ALEXANDRIA, Va., March 17 -- United States Patent no. 12,577,535, issued on March 17, was assigned to Johann Wolfgang Goethe-Universitat, Frankfurt Am Main (Frankfurt am Main, Germany) and DRK BLUTSPENDEDIENST BADEN-WURTTEMBERG-HESSEN GGMBH (Frankfurt am Main, Germany).
"Generation of a mesenchymal stromal cell bank from the pooled mononuclear cells of multiple bone marrow donors" was invented by Peter Bader (Dreieich, Germany), Selim Kuci (Frankfurt am Main, Germany), Zyrafete Kuci (Frankfurt am Main, Germany) and Halvard Bonig (Frankfurt, Germany).
